On the 15th March 2016, members, non-members and students attended a lecture about electric cars which was delivered by one of our volunteers, Ian Cook. The lecture explained battery technology, vehicle performance, charging intervals, environmental impact and costs. Comparisons were made with conventional petrol and diesel cars. The lecture was followed by a question and answer session with many far reaching questions being asked by the audience. The morning was rounded off with demonstrations of electric vehicles, Tesla and Nissan Leaf.
